Characteristics Study of Atmospheric Boundary Layer by Mie Scattering Lidar in Chengdu
The variation characteristics of atmospheric boundary layer (ABL) with time were studied based on Mie scattering lidar in Chengdu. The atmospheric echo wave signal was measured by Mie scattering lidar, and the backscatter coefficient was obtained by ameliorated Klett algorithm. The characteristic parameters of ABL height and the entrainment layer thickness were obtained and analyzed based on error function fitting method according to potential temperature profiles.
